    Just wondering about the Ube color. I noticed it's not a deep purple like before. Is the flavor the same?

    Hi, Tam. Yes, everything is the same except the color. We switched to a natural purple color, and have not been able to find one that is as deep a purple as the artificial color we used for many years. The fruit is the same, though. We still… Read more

    When does your winter season start ? Looking forward for the Spumoni flavor

    Sorry for the delay in responding to your question. We usually start making our fall and winter flavors in October---we start making Spumoni in late October. Happy holidays! Linda Mitchell

    Do you sell pints and quartes?

    Yes: We sell pints for $7.80 and quarts for $10.95. Our ready pack half gallons are $11.49 which is a good deal.

    Are there any egg-free options available? My kids have an egg allergy. Thanks in advance.

    The only flavors with egg are French Custard Vanilla and Egg Nog. The rest are all egg free.

    How much per scoop and a pint or gallon?

    Our single scoops cost $4.15 on plain cone or cup. Pints are $7.40 and half gallons are $10.99. We do not sell by the gallon.… Read more

    Are there sugar free ice cream?

    Anton: Unfortunately we do not have sugar free ice cream.… Read more

    Hi, what gluten free options do you have?

    Hi, Barbara. Most of our ice cream is gluten free. The only flavors we make that contain gluten are Oreo, Grasshopper Pie, Chocolate Caramel Crackle, Cinnamon Snap and Horchata. Our sorbets are also gluten free. Happy holidays!… Read more
